How to apply it to build your freelance career in the long term?

Some points that might be relevant to do as a freelancer:

1. Share your knowledge for free to anyone

By sharing any knowledge, interests, or skills that you have ... allow people to open themselves to know you further. This means, will ease many people to know your credibility. As you know, there are many ways to share... you can write both online and offline through web/blog, social network sites, newspaper, magazines, etc.

2. Share samples of your work for free to anyone

Just like the first point. You can share some of the best works for free to anyone. Thus, allowing the quality of your skills will be easily well known by many people. This means, will invite the new customers/clients come to you.

3. Give bonuses to customers/clients

In this case, you can give bonuses such as "overtime work, even unpaid", "discount", and other forms. I think it should be applied as respect or tribute to your customers or clients for their loyalty and trust placed to you.
